My brand new GE73VR is doing the same thing. It can't even do the Rise of the Tomb Raider benchmark High steady at 60fps. It gets in the 40s in the middle scene (the temple).
Comparing this to my AW15R3, its so much slower in game. AW15 does have 7820HK, but for comparison purposes, I'm running it at stock and locked to 3.4ghz to match the 7700HQ.
3dmark is very very comparable.
3dmark FS:
GE73VR
13350 - 18416/9757/5318
AW15
13047 - 17287/10421/5301
However, when I load up Rise of the Tomb Raider, and even just load my last saved game, the AW15 can keep it right at 60fps. The MSI GE73VR drops to 40.
I could understand Optimus causing a little drop, but 20fps?Last edited: Jan 18, 2018 -

How does one fix micro stutters on a unit? I already am on a clean install and have disabled most of windows annoying stuff with O&O.
It's incredibly frustrating when you're watching a movie in vlc and you see the microstutter while trying to enjoy the movie...
EDIT: I solved it myself by changing Nivida image setting in Nvidia Control Panel from all the way up to quality to all the way down to performance!Last edited: Jan 21, 2018 -
Open Nvidia Control Panel, "Adjust image settings using preview", and keep that Nvidia logo open (minimize it).
This will keep the dGPU always on and you'll never see those stutters again. -

My max temp before the compressed air at boot:
94 degrees
Max temp after compressed air:
67 degrees
That's a 27 degrees difference, simply by blowing some air through the air vents!
From now on I'll do this as soon as I hit 80 once, or at least every 2 months.Papusan likes this. -
